Question : Directions: In the following question, out of the four alternatives, select the alternative that will improve the bracketed part of the sentence. In case no improvement is needed, select "No Improvement."
We were (not) the wiser after hearing the explanation.
(1) none
(2) neither
(3) nevertheless
(4) No Improvement
Option 1: (1)
Option 2: (2)
Option 3: (3)
Option 4: (4)

Correct Answer: (1)
Solution : The sentence can be improved using the first option "none".
The sentence "We were none the wiser after hearing the explanation" is a common saying used to convey that the explanation did not provide any new insights.
